Lt. Robert G Young Jr., 374th Fighter Squadron. P-51D 44-15365 B7-G “GaLLoping Goose”. Name of a/c was due to the slightly irregular sounding beat of the engine during tick-over and taxiing. 44-15365 was formerly the mount of Capt. John Cearley Jr. and named "Queen Jean" for his wife Jean.
